Rostislav Evgenievich Alexeyev was born on December 18, 1916, in
Novozybkov,
Chernigov Governorate,
Russian Empire (now in
Bryansk Oblast,
Russia) to an
agronomist father and a
teacher mother. In 1933 his family moved to
Gorky, and in 1935 enrolled in a
shipbuilding course at the
Gorky Industrial Institute. Alexeyev graduated on October 1, 1941, after successfully defending his final
thesis on
hydrofoils, and was awarded the title of engineer-shipbuilder. He was sent to work at the
Red Sormovo shipbuilding factory, but the entry of the
Soviet Union into
World War II following the
German invasion of the Soviet Union earlier that year meant the factory was instead manufacturing
tanks for the war effort rather than ships.
Hydrofoils Alexeyev initially served as a
foreman for tank production, but in 1942 was reallocated by the
Soviet Navy to developing hydrofoils for combat use. His designs were not completed by the end of the war in 1945, but the Soviet government maintained interest in them and 340 hydrofoil vessels had been planned by the late 1940s. Alexeyev continued working on hydrofoils and became chief designer of the
Raketa, the first passenger hydrofoil commercially produced in the Soviet Union, which began production in 1957. The
Raketa was presented at the International Festival of Youth and Students in
Moscow that year, and interest in hydrofoils grew even further. Alexeyev was chief designer for numerous passenger hydrofoil designs produced at Red Sormovo, including the
Meteor, the '
, the ', the ''
, and the Sunrise''.
Ground-effect vehicles in
Moscow. In 1962, Alexeyev began working at the
Central Hydrofoil Design Bureau which specialized in the secret development of
ground-effect vehicles, named
ekranoplans. In the 1950s the Soviet Union saw a great interest in ground-effect vehicles, which at the time were largely ignored by the rest of the world, and had been developing them at a rapid pace. Ground-effect vehicles were technically
aircraft, but operated using
ground effect to travel only several meters above flatter surfaces, particularly
bodies of water, leading them to be classified as ships by the Soviet government. The Central Hydrofoil Design Bureau planned a massive ekranoplan utilizing the
"Wing In Ground" (WIG) effect, and Alexeyev was invited to participate in development due to his expertise with hydrofoils. Only two years after development began the project resulted in the
Korabl Maket (KM), better known in
English as the Caspian Sea Monster, with Alexeyev as the chief designer and V. Efimov as the lead engineer. When the KM's functioning prototype of the project was completed in 1966, it was
largest and heaviest aircraft in the world, but as it was a secret project at the time this benchmark was unknown to the world. It was powered by eight Dobrynin VD-7
turbojet engines on the front of the
fuselage, and two on the tail for extra thrust during
takeoff. The KM was produced at the Red Sormovo factory in Gorky, then secretly transported along the
Volga river to
Kaspiysk, where it would be stationed to undergo testing by the Soviet Navy in the
Caspian Sea operated by
test pilots of the
Soviet Air Force. On its first flight on October 16, 1966, the KM was co-piloted by Alexeyev himself, which was unusual as aircraft designers never normally operated their own creations. The KM was at first seen as a promising vehicle specialized for use by military and rescue workers but its design caused many difficulties, progress slowed and Alexeyev quickly moved on to other ekranoplan projects. The most successful project was the
A-90 Orlyonok, which made its first flight in 1972, and was commissioned by the Soviet Navy in 1979. The Orlyonok saw limited use as a
military transport vehicle, and three of the five units produced were in active service until 1993. == Death ==
